Data
| Year | % of GDP |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2023 | 1.2 | -0.1pp |
| 2022 | 1.3 | +0.1pp |
| 2021 | 1.2 | -0.1pp |
| 2020 | 1.3 | unchanged |
| 2019 | 1.3 | unchanged |
| 2018 | 1.3 | +0.1pp |
| 2017 | 1.2 | -0.1pp |
| 2016 | 1.3 | +0.1pp |
| 2014 | 1.2 | unchanged |
| 2013 | 1.2 | unchanged |
| 2012 | 1.2 | unchanged |
| 2011 | 1.2 | unchanged |
| 2010 | 1.2 | unchanged |
| 2009 | 1.2 | +0.1pp |
| 2008 | 1.1 | unchanged |
| 2007 | 1.1 | unchanged |
| 2006 | 1.1 | unchanged |
| 2005 | 1.1 | unchanged |
| 2004 | 1.1 | unchanged |
| 2003 | 1.1 | -0.1pp |
About this Dataset
France recorded 1.2 % of GDP in 2023. The latest change was -0.1pp. Across 2000–2023 the series ranges from 1.1 in 2008 to 1.3 in 2020.
This page tracks R&D expenditure funded by the business enterprise sector as a share of GDP in France from 2000 to present. Business-funded R&D reflects private sector innovation investment and the depth of industry-driven research.
Data sourced from Eurostat via SDMX REST API. Values use harmonised methodology intended for cross-country comparison.
